Bangui He stood up and apologized to his users. After a wave of layoffs and delays Marathon and DLC Destiny 2The studio published a blog post detailing the path forward. The development team of the popular shooter promised that They will work hard to regain the trust of the players..

“We want to thank you for the comments and concerns you have about Lightfall and the final seasons, as well as his reaction to the revelation Final form– Bungie mentioned. “Fate should surprise and delight. “We haven’t done it enough and that will change.” Studying realizes its latest expansion was a disappointmentso they will adjust the strategy for the next DLC.

Team Destiny 2 I will look for Final form be an unforgettable experience, something that is on par with the best games they have created. Although it’s hard to say whether this expansion will surpass Halo Reachthe team wants him to be on par with Forsaken, Witch Queen And Captured King. For this Bangui will employ 650 employees develop a chapter that adequately concludes the last ten years.

Although Final form will not see the light of day soon, Bungie has promised that will provide more details on its short-term strategy in the coming weeks. Before revealing the expansion concept, the studio will release the final season in late November.

Bungie and the difficult road to recovery for its players

Bungie’s situation is complicated considering that the studio didn’t have good management. Although the studio promised that it would not cut staff after acquiring PlayStation, staff cuts were confirmed a few days ago. More than 100 workers, including a famous composer Halo And FateMichael Salvatori lost his job.

Although there are rumors that Layoffs at Bungie will be related to PlayStation restructuringThe truth is that problems have existed for a long time. The lack of clarity in the game-as-a-service (GAAS) model as well as the content strategy has caused controversy among gamers. Destiny 2. One of the more questionable decisions was the removal of DLC that users paid for, such as Forsaken or Curse of Osiris.

Season 23 and expansion Final form They face a difficult task – regaining the lost trust of the public. Bungie knows that content is key for this type of game, so it will leave seasons behind and go with an episodic design.

“This is a big change in what we do. Instead of four seasons a year, we will have three larger episodes,” said Robbie Stevens, associate director of gaming at the company. Destiny 2. The first three – Echoes, Revenant and Heresy – will arrive after Final form and will focus on the implications and consequences of expansion.
